Vital things that led to a marketplace crash on Monday

A document leap in the Covid-19 circumstances in the country which led to lockdown-like restrictions in the economically significant state of Maharashtra spooked current market buyers on Monday. Aside from, a weak macroeconomic print extra gas to the fire, further more increasing issues about the tempo and strength of the economic restoration.

Investors identified some solace in agency world wide cues that assisted include additional draw back for the market.&#13

Amid this backdrop, the BSE barometer Sensex dropped in excess of 1,400 points to an intra-working day low of 48,580 with financials, Reliance Industries (RIL) and ITC among the the top drags. In the meantime, NSE’s flagship index Nifty50 slipped as a great deal as 400 details to day’s lower of 14,459.

The promoting in the industry was mostly wide-primarily based, with only stocks from the info technology (IT) sector taking care of to maintain their head above h2o even though the PSU bank shares were being the worst hit. The volatility index shot up more than 16 for every cent to above 23 level.

“About the upcoming couple days, marketplaces would watch as to how the Covid condition pans out in Maharashtra and also in other states, in particular the ones wherever the cases is climbing rampantly. April is probable to be extremely unstable for the marketplaces with Q4 earnings, increasing Covid conditions and higher bond yields amongst the elements that are most likely to decide the trend,” says Hemang Jani, head for fairness method, broking & distribution at Motilal Oswal Economical Products and services.

Right here are the important things that are weighing on marketplace sentiment currently:

Grim milestone for Covid conditions

With 1,03,558 fresh new Covid-19 conditions, India recorded the biggest-at any time every day surge, getting the circumstance tally in the place to 1,25,89,067. Maharashtra remained the worst-hit condition in the state and noticed the best-at any time every day surge with 57,074 fresh new bacterial infections on Sunday. Mumbai, India’s monetary money, also saw the maximum-ever one-day spike with 11,163 new infections, getting the city’s tally to 4,52,445 scenarios.

Lockdown-like situation in Maharashrta

To comprise the unfold of Covid, the Uddhav Thackeray govt introduced the shutting of malls and multiplexes together with private workplaces, apart from all those engaged in finance, insurance policy, banking institutions, telecommunications, and important services in Maharashtra for a month. A curfew will be in area in the course of the evening, and prohibitory orders issued beneath Part 144 will be in power in the course of the day. Current market gurus blamed the demanding lockdown-like disorders in the point out as just one of the largest jolts to trader sentiments, foremost to the market place crash, as these restrictions can effect progress restoration, they say.

“The lockdown alongside with the severity of the lockdown is what is actually at the rear of market place slide right now. These constraints are a major blow to the scaled-down businesses at a time when they have been just about recovering and finding again on track. Furthermore, this could direct to the exodus of labourers from the condition. If they go back now, I am not positive when they would return,” claimed independent industry qualified Ambareesh Baliga.

Weak macro print

A weak PMI production print for March also elevated worries on the advancement entrance. Growth in production things to do slowed to the least expensive fee in 7 months as growing Covid circumstances strike demand from customers, showed mostly tracked IHS Markit paying for managers’ index (PMI). PMI fell from 57.5 in February to a 7-thirty day period lower of 55.4 in March. In the PMI lexicon, a examining over 50 means development and the 1 beneath 50 exhibits contraction. Work declined in March, getting the recent sequence of career shedding to a year, according to the PMI report, centered on the survey of 400 makers.

Spike in bond yields

A spike in US bond yields also dented marketplace temper on Monday. The two-12 months US Treasury generate rose to .186%, in close proximity to its eight-month peak of .194 per cent touched in late February. Yields on more time-dated bonds also rose, with 10-yr notes at 1.725 for each cent in Asia on Monday, extending its rise that began on Friday immediately after the work report, Reuters reported.

A spike in bond yields isn’t going to bode well for rising markets like India as they guide to FII outflows.
